What are Fold-Up Mobility Scooters?
Fold-up mobility scooters are compact, lightweight scooters created for people who need help with mobility. These scooters can be easily folded for storage and transport, making them an excellent option for those who travel often or have actually limited living area. With a comparable style to basic mobility scooters, fold-up models generally have a seat, handlebars, Mymobilityscooters.Uk and a base with wheels.

There are various advantages to using fold-up mobility scooters. Here are some considerable advantages:
1. Portability
Due to their lightweight and compact style, fold-up scooters can be easily transported in lorries, trains, and aircrafts. This makes them an ideal choice for people who delight in traveling.
2. Space-Saving
For people residing in smaller areas, such as apartment or condos or assisted living centers, the foldability of these scooters offers a hassle-free storage service.
3. Improved Independence
These mobility scooters empower users by allowing them to browse different environments without needing help from others. This self-reliance can substantially enhance an individual's quality of life.
4. Reduce of Use
Fold-up mobility scooters are typically easy to use, with user-friendly controls that are easy to operate. This makes them ideal for people of any ages.
5. Cost effective Alternatives
In contrast to standard power wheelchairs, fold-up mobility scooters are often more cost effective while offering similar levels of mobility help.

Q1: How do I fold a mobility scooter?
Most fold-up mobility scooters have an easy mechanism that allows users to fold them with one hand. Users ought to refer to the manufacturer's instructions for specific models.
Q2: Can I take a fold-up mobility scooter on an airplane?
Yes, many fold-up mobility scooters are airline-approved for travel. However, users need to consult the airline company in advance regarding their specific policies and restrictions.
Q3: How much maintenance do these scooters require?
Basic upkeep typically includes checking tire pressure, guaranteeing the battery is charged, and inspecting for wear and tear. Users must follow the maker's standards for specific upkeep practices.
Q4: Are fold-up mobility scooters ideal for outdoor use?
Numerous fold-up scooters are created for indoor and a little rough terrain. However, users must constantly confirm the surface requirements of the design they choose.
Q5: How quick can fold-up mobility scooters go?
The majority of fold-up scooters have a top speed of around 4 to 8 miles per hour, depending upon the design.
